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
409 13 37384384200
51781049 10047008977
51781049 10047008977
22211642286 89327 57348371 588 41066811216
All about undefined
Interested in learning more?
51781049 10047008977
22211642286 89327 57348371 588 41066811216
See more
45 495420100 0259227447
88229090348 47 925281
See more
401 99
98 4909240 13
See more